1995 Ford Escort vehicle speed control problems
18 owner complaints filed with NHTSA name the vehicle speed control on the 1995 Ford Escort — 3% of all complaints for this model year.
What owners report
“Cruise control would not disengage while traveling at highway speed, causing vehicle to accelerate up to 90 mph. Vehicle towed to independent repair shop for repairs. Dealer notified, and informed consumer that vehicle was not covered under manufacturer's recalls. Please feel free to provide any…”
filed Nov 28, 2000
“Vehicle continually experiencing engine surging and unwanted acceleration, replacement of several sensors, idle speed conrol unit/valve, throttle body and pcm have not rectified surging problems.”
filed Apr 6, 1999
Verbatim excerpts from complaints filed with NHTSA. Reports are not independently verified.
